About Peter Roesky

Peter Roesky, With an exceptional h-index of 61 and a recent h-index of 30 (since 2020), a distinguished researcher at Karlsruher Institut für Technologie, specializes in the field of inorganic and organometallic chemistry of the alkaline earth metals, gold, the lanthanides, and zinc..
